<!DOCTYPE html>
<script src="/resources/testharness.js"></script>
<script src="/resources/testharnessreport.js"></script>
<script src="/html/canvas/resources/canvas-tests.js"></script>
<link rel="help" href="https://html.spec.whatwg.org/#dom-canvas-transfercontroltooffscreen">

<script id="myWorker" type="text/worker">

function testSize(offscreenCanvas)
{
    if (offscreenCanvas.width == 100 && offscreenCanvas.height == 50)
        return true;
    return false;
}

self.onmessage = function(e) {
    switch (e.data.msg) {
        case 'test1':
            self.postMessage(testSize(e.data.data));
            break;
        case 'test2':
            self.postMessage("");
            break;
        case 'test3':
            self.postMessage("");
            break;
    }
};

</script>

<script>
function makeWorker(script)
{
    var blob = new Blob([script]);
    return new Worker(URL.createObjectURL(blob));
}

async_test(function(t) {
    var placeholder = document.createElement('canvas');
    placeholder.width = 100;
    placeholder.height = 50;
    var offscreenCanvas = placeholder.transferControlToOffscreen();
    var worker = makeWorker(document.getElementById("myWorker").textContent);
    worker.addEventListener('message', t.step_func_done(function(msg) {
        assert_true(msg.data);
    }));
    worker.postMessage({msg: 'test1', data: offscreenCanvas}, [offscreenCanvas]);
}, "Test that an OffscreenCanvas generated by transferControlToOffscreen gets correct width and height when it is transferred to a worker");

async_test(function(t) {
    var placeholder = document.createElement('canvas');
    placeholder.width = 100;
    placeholder.height = 50;
    var offscreenCanvas = placeholder.transferControlToOffscreen();
    var worker = makeWorker(document.getElementById("myWorker").textContent);
    worker.addEventListener('message', t.step_func_done(function(msg) {
        assert_throws_dom("InvalidStateError", function() { placeholder.getContext('2d'); });
    }));
    worker.postMessage({msg: 'test2', data: offscreenCanvas}, [offscreenCanvas]);
}, "Test that calling getContext on a placeholder canvas that is transferred its control to an OffscreenCanvas throws an exception, when the OffscreenCanvas is transferred to a worker");

async_test(function(t) {
    var placeholder = document.createElement('canvas');
    placeholder.width = 100;
    placeholder.height = 50;
    var offscreenCanvas = placeholder.transferControlToOffscreen();
    var worker = makeWorker(document.getElementById("myWorker").textContent);
    worker.addEventListener('message', t.step_func_done(function(msg) {
        assert_throws_dom("InvalidStateError", function() { placeholder.transferControlToOffscreen(); });
    }));
    worker.postMessage({msg: 'test3', data: offscreenCanvas}, [offscreenCanvas]);
}, "Test that calling transferControlToOffscreen twice throws an exception, when its associated OffscreenCanvas is transferred to a worker");

</script>
